PERRY, Judge.

Dale A. Ruperd appeals from his judgments of conviction for felony possession of a controlled substance, possession of drug paraphernalia, misdemeanor possession of a controlled substance, and possession of an open container. Specifically, Ruperd challenges the district court's refusal to reschedule a hearing on his motion to suppress evidence after he failed to appear. For the reasons set forth below, we remand for further proceedings.
